| Term | two hybrid screen | ID (Ontology) | FBcv:0003076 (FlyBase CV) |
| Definition | An assay that tests proteins pairwise for interaction by fusing each to separate, complementary domains of some protein, usually a transcription factor. Upon interaction, the proximity of the complementary domains generates reporter activity. | ||
